Pool Party Budget
Pool Party Budget
The students will group together and be able to plan their pool party together. Make a list from local store circulars through their websites. Students will be given a budget of $300.00 and will need to stay within the budget. The students will use planning to take into consideration of needs for the party and wants for the party.

Pool Party Budget
Poor
1 pts
Fair
3 pts
Good
4 pts
Excellent
5 pts
Working with group
Poor
Adds no suggestion and/or opinion.
Fair
Adds some suggestions and/or opinions, but mostly quiet.
Good
Adds some suggestions and/or opinions. Shows good effort working well with the group.
Excellent
Adds some suggestions and/or opinions without providing all of the ideas. Shows good effort and values the input of the group. Also provides positive feedback.
Quality of materials
Poor
Shows little or no effort.
Fair
Shows some material and effort, but more information needed.
Good
Shows good material and effort. Materials are creative. More information needed.
Excellent
Shows excellent quality of material. Presented in an organized fashion showing creativity.
Power Point
Poor
Not enough slides. Not all information was presented.
Fair
Not enough slides, and the material was fair.
Good
Atleast 5 slides were given. The material was good, but some things were left out.
Excellent
Atleast 5 slides were given. All material was presented and easily understood.
Budget
Poor
Did not come close or stay within the budget. Budget used for unnecessary items.
Fair
Budget not close or was used for too many wants and not enough needs.
Good
Budget is within $20 and did not go over. Use of budget was for too many wants.
Excellent
Budget is within $20 and did not go over.
Excellent balance of needs and wants.
Presentation
Poor
Did not participate.
Fair
Shows effort, but not prepared or not enough information explained.
Good
Shows good effort and preparation. Still needs more information or explaination.
Excellent
Shows excellent effort. Well prepared and plenty of information and explaination.
